Description

This full poetry unit is designed for ELA classrooms in grades 7, 8, or 9 and provides four full weeks of instruction. This resource includes a variety of lessons, activities, projects, a TDA essay, a digital escape room, and a final assessment, making it a complete and engaging poetry unit.

This Unit Plan Bundle also includes a teacher guide with a day-by-day pacing schedule, allowing for easy implementation and flexible planning. Teachers may follow the provided schedule or adapt lessons to meet classroom needs.

Students will engage in poetry analysis and writing through a diverse range of activities, including
(1) Introduction to Poetry Lesson with Guided Notes
(2) “Dear Basketball” by Kobe Bryant with Paired Michael Jordan Letter
(3) “Nothing Gold Can Stay” by Robert Frost with Paired Song
(4) “Out, Out—” by Robert Frost Poem Analysis and TDA Essay
(5) Poetry Writing Workshop (Haiku, Concrete, Acrostic, Limerick, and Free Verse)
(6) Blackout Poetry Lesson and Project
(7) Poetry Packet with Five Poems to Analyze
(8) Poetry Digital Escape Room (“Stopping by Woods on a Snowy Evening”)
(9) Poetry One-Pager Project and Poem Analysis for Any Poem
(10) Editable Poetry Test and Assessment for Grades 7–9
(11) Robert Frost Author Study

This unit is intentionally designed to expose students to a wide range of poetic styles and structures, allowing them to analyze at least twelve different poems while also developing their own poetry through structured writing activities.

This poetry unit works well as a stand-alone poetry unit or as part of a larger ELA curriculum and provides teachers with clear guidance while keeping students actively engaged.
